Top 5 Space Games in Belgium, Q4 2021
Explore the performance of the top 5 space games on a unified platform in Belgium during Q4 2021, including weekly downloads, revenue, and active users.
During the fourth quarter of 2021, the top 5 space games in Belgium showed varied trends in downloads, revenue, and active users. Here's a detailed look at the performance of these games based on data from Sensor Tower.
My Little Universe by SayGames LTD had a notable increase in weekly downloads, starting from 320 in mid-October and peaking at 8.4K in early December. The game also saw a significant rise in weekly active users, reaching 17.7K in the same period. Revenue-wise, it started generating income in mid-November, peaking at approximately $929 in late November.
Voodoo's Moon Pioneer experienced a peak in weekly downloads with 18.8K in late October. However, the downloads declined to 927 by the end of December. Weekly active users peaked at 25.1K in early November and then gradually decreased to 3.2K by the end of the quarter. Revenue saw a small peak of $116 in late October but remained relatively low throughout the quarter.
PARADYME LIMITED's Solar Smash maintained a steady performance with weekly downloads ranging between 1.6K and 2.9K. Active users fluctuated slightly but remained around 13K to 17K. Revenue remained minimal, peaking at $22 in late December.
Galaxy Attack: Space Shooter by RocketAds Ltd saw consistent weekly downloads, ranging from 1.4K to 2.6K throughout the quarter. Active users showed a steady increase from 11.5K in late September to 14.9K by the end of December. Revenue spiked significantly in late November, reaching approximately $4.6K, before stabilizing around $1.5K by the end of December.
Finally, ABI GLOBAL LTD.'s Galaxy Attack: Alien Shooter experienced stable weekly downloads between 1.1K and 1.9K. Active users remained relatively constant, fluctuating between 13.8K and 16.7K. Revenue peaked at $2.5K in late October and again at $2.1K in late December.
